Dorothée Blayac is a scholar working on Surgery,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Dorothée Blayac has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 263 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Surgery, 3 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 3 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ine. Recurrent topics in Dorothée Blayac’s work include Cardiac, Anesthesia and Surgical Outcomes (3 papers), Anesthesia and Pain Management (3 papers) and Respiratory Support and Mechanisms (2 papers). Dorothée Blayac is often cited by papers focused on Cardiac, Anesthesia and Surgical Outcomes (3 papers), Anesthesia and Pain Management (3 papers) and Respiratory Support and Mechanisms (2 papers). Dorothée Blayac collaborates with scholars based in France and United States. Dorothée Blayac's co-authors include Pierre Michelet, P. Thomas, Xavier Benoît D’Journo, Jean‐Pierre Auffray, Laurent Papazian, François Kerbaul, A. Roch, Valérie Marin, F. Gaillat and J.-P. Avaro and has published in prestigious journals such as CHEST Journal, Anesthesiology and Intensive Care Medicine.
